This course is delivered exclusively online with a combination of eLearning, video lectures, practical coaching sessions, knowledge checks and extension activities. The eLearning and online lectures present the technical information, then the practical coaching sessions show you how to use the techniques authentically in a way that will maximise the effect on the client. These demonstrations are also coded, highlighting when specific techniques you have learned are being used.
Initially, as you work through the eLearning lessons and you watch the online training videos, you’ll be required to complete a range of revision-style questions and quizzes which will assess your knowledge and understanding in much more of an informal style. These questions essentially serve to ensure you are progressing appropriately.
On completion of the eLearning, online videos, and practical coaching demonstrations, you’ll then complete an open book online theory exam. This exam contains a range of video, audio, multiple choice and practical coaching and scenario-based questions to assess your ability to apply what you have learned to a more realistic coaching situation.
Finally, you’ll also be required to complete a reflective journal, illustrating how you have applied these techniques in either personal or professional situations. The goal of this assessment is to assess your ability to reflect and evaluate your own coaching skills, including how you might develop these in the future.

Solution-focused coaching is a person-centred coaching approach that is similar to motivational interviewing, in which the coaching conversation focuses on the client’s best hopes for the future, rather than dwelling on the problems of the past. The techniques used in solution-focused coaching seek to highlight to the client their existing strengths and capabilities (as opposed to highlighting where they need to improve), and drawing on those strengths to find practical and workable solutions for the future. Sessions are brief, and early iterations of this approach were actually called solution focused ‘brief’ therapy. Each coaching session is constructed in a way that there is an assumption that it will be the last. Most coaching sessions focus on a different part of the client’s life they want to address (e.g., physical activity), and coaches work with the client to evoke from them what they can and will do to move forward towards their preferred future. Person-centred coaching is a coaching approach which recognises and values the client as an individual, including their right to autonomy in their own life. In the person-centred coaching dynamic, the coach accepts the client just as they are without any judgement or expectation from them. They also embrace the notion that the client is the expert in their own life and not the coach.
Solution-focused coaching is similar to other person-centred approaches (e.g., motivational interviewing, health coaching) in that it really emphasises empathy, active listening, and unconditional positive regard for the client, creating an environment in which the client feels like they are being fully supported and are not being judged.
Effective person-centred coaches listen carefully to their client’s language, not just to the words that are spoken, but the meaning behind those words. The goal here is to really try and understand the client’s position and where they are at, so the coach can meet them there. They use high-level communication techniques in a caring and compassionate way, to help them on their change journey.
